As a practicing cardiologist, Dr. Elizabeth Klodas was deeply frustrated by the lack of practical and credible food solutions to recommend to her patients. Her deep passion about the preventive and curative powers of nutrition as part of a comprehensive care program led her to found Step One Foods. Her goal was to develop simple, easy and great tasting foods that were clinically proven to support disease care.

Cardiometabolic disease in women is projected to surge in the coming decades — a trend our founder Dr. Elizabeth Klodas says should be a major wake-up call.

As a cardiologist, Dr. Klodas emphasizes that the biggest drivers of heart disease, including high blood pressure, blood sugar, cholesterol, and weight, are all deeply influenced by what we eat every day.
